Cover crops improve soil fertility, structure, and water retention while suppressing weeds and pests in horticultural systems. Legumes fix nitrogen, grasses prevent erosion, and brassicas provide biofumigation. Proper timing and management prevent competition with main crops. Used in rotations, they enhance biodiversity, reduce chemical inputs, and increase resilience. Funded by the European Union’s Horizon 2020 programme (grant No 10160591).
